The Alienware 15 gaming laptop positions itself between cheaper and more powerful alternatives in the entry-level gaming market. The device balances cost considerations with performance capabilities.

The Alienware 15 occupies a competitive middle ground in the gaming laptop space. Competitors offer both lower-priced options and higher-performance machines, but the Alienware 15 delivers a compromise between the two extremes. The laptop targets buyers seeking solid gaming performance without premium pricing. It avoids being the cheapest option on the market while also not matching the specs of high-end gaming systems. This positioning strategy appeals to mainstream gamers looking for reliable performance at accessible price points. The device handles current games effectively without unnecessary cost inflation from features targeting professional or extreme gaming use. Prospective buyers should weigh the Alienware 15 against both budget-friendly competitors and more powerful alternatives to determine fit for their specific gaming needs and budget constraints.
